Possible Causes of Shower & Tub Overflow
Overflows in showers and tubs can happen unexpectedly, often resulting from clogged drains or faulty plumbing fixtures. When hair, soap scum, or debris build up in the drain, water can’t flow properly, leading to backups and overflows. Additionally, aging or damaged pipes may develop cracks or leaks, causing water to escape and flood the surrounding areas.
Another common cause is a malfunctioning or improperly installed overflow drain. If this component becomes clogged or damaged, it may fail to prevent overflowing when the tub or shower is filled too high. Sometimes, increased water pressure or sudden usage spikes can also contribute to overflows, especially if your plumbing isn’t equipped to handle the sudden volume of water.

Can a clogged drain cause repeated overflows?
Yes, stubborn clogs can lead to frequent overflows if not properly cleared. Routine drain cleaning and inspections can prevent future issues. Our experts use specialized tools to ensure your drains are thoroughly cleaned and functioning properly.

How can I prevent future shower or tub overflows?
Regular drain cleaning, avoiding the use of excessive soap or hair products, and timely plumbing inspections can help. Our professionals also recommend installing overflow prevention devices to safeguard your bathroom from unexpected water damage.
